Volatility is a phase, structural change is more important for markets: 5 large-caps with an upside potential of up to 31%
Market volatility is expected to persist as interest rates remain elevated, creating pressure on stock prices. However, this environment does not affect every company equally. While some stocks may struggle, businesses that are driving genuine, long-term structural changes in their industries are better positioned to weather the storm and offer potential upside.
For investors, the key is to look beyond short-term fluctuations and focus on companies with strong fundamentals and a clear competitive advantage. These businesses are more likely to sustain growth and deliver value over time, even when the broader market is turbulent.
